Specialized Wedding Photographers for Different Faiths
When finding a photographer for your wedding, it’s vital to select someone experienced with your specific cultural and religious traditions. Photographers for Muslim weddings know the value of the Nikah ceremony, the Walima, and other Islamic customs. Sikh ceremony photographers focus on the sacred rituals in the Gurdwara and the joy-filled celebrations afterward. Photographers for Hindu weddings preserve the detailed Mandap setting, the Saat Phere, and the many rituals that make a Hindu wedding so special.
